Exhibition

The AGB is pleased to present a mis-en-scène by Jagdeep Raina. This exhibition titled Destroyer features a selection of ceramics, embroidered tapestries and works on paper. To accompany this mis-en-scène is a poem written by Jagdeep Raina.

Prataap, whose name once meant glory–
how grief has now made him
deranged, crouching with his hands
pressed tight, over Mustafa’s slender throat
Mustafa- the chosen one
whimpers, gasping for a bit of breath
such a waste of friendship, they sob
covered in a desert once full of crops

She sees them, dressed in a silk red pheran
What a disgrace, she quietly whispers
Her hand stretches, reaching for them both

And in the dark and muted night
solace will arrive, flowing
from a second heaven, consuming them

Meet the artists

Jagdeep Raina

Jagdeep Raina is an interdisciplinary artist and writer from Guelph, Ontario, Canada. He holds a Masters degree from the Rhode Island School of Design and was a 2021 Paul Mellon Fellow at Yale University. Raina currently lives and works in Queens, New York City, USA.
